The cheapest way to get from Derby to Calne is to bus and line 55 bus which costs £24 - £65 and takes 5h 32m.
The fastest way to get from Derby to Calne is to drive which takes 2h 35m and costs £29 - £45.
No, there is no direct bus from Derby station to Calne. However, there are services departing from Bus Station and arriving at Post Office via Coach Park and Fleming Way.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 32m.
The distance between Derby and Calne is 162 miles. The road distance is 123.6 miles.
The best way to get from Derby to Calne without a car is to train which takes 3h 28m and costs £75 - £120.
It takes approximately 3h 28m to get from Derby to Calne, including transfers.
Derby to Calne bus services, operated by National Express, depart from Bus Station.
The best way to get from Derby to Calne is to train which takes 3h 28m and costs £75 - £120. Alternatively, you can bus and line 55 bus, which costs £24 - £65 and takes 5h 32m.
Derby to Calne bus services, operated by National Express, arrive at Coach Park station.
Yes, the driving distance between Derby to Calne is 124 miles. It takes approximately 2h 35m to drive from Derby to Calne.
